Belgrade extended their losing streak to three on Tuesday, dropping them down to 4-7. They came up short against the Gallatin Raptors, falling 10-2.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Raptors this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 6-2 on Tuesday.
As for Gallatin, their win bumped their record up to 9-0. The result was nothing new for the Raptors, who have now won seven matchups by seven runs or more so far this season.
For Gallatin's part, Louis Musial was excellent, going 2-for-3 with two runs.
